Oracle怎么查询端口号

介绍

Oracle 是一款非常强大的关系型数据库系统,它具有很多的功能,其中一个功能就是查询 Oracle 数据库的端口号。在这篇文章中,将会详细介绍如何查询 Oracle 数据库的端口号。

查询方式

下面是一些常见的查询 Oracle 端口号的方式。

方式 1:使用 SQL*Plus

在 Oracle 数据库中,可以使用 SQL*Plus 查询端口号。只需要打开 SQL*Plus 并输入如下命令即可:

SELECT DBMS_XDB.GETHTTPPORT() AS HTTP_PORT FROM DUAL;

这个命令将返回 Oracle 数据库的 HTTP 端口号。

同样,可以使用以下命令查询 Oracle 数据库的监听端口号:

SELECT UTL_INADDR.get_host_address(host) || ':' || lpad(port, 5, '0') as listener_address

FROM sys.v_$listener_config

WHERE name = 'LISTENER';

这个命令将返回 Oracle 数据库的监听端口号。

方式 2:使用 Oracle Enterprise Manager

另外一种查询 Oracle 端口号的方式是使用 Oracle Enterprise Manager。在 Oracle Enterprise Manager 中,可以通过以下方式查询数据库的监听端口:

打开 Oracle Enterprise Manager。

选择“目标” → “数据库” → “你的数据库实例名称”。

选择“配置” → “监听器”,在“总概要”页签中,找到“端口”一项。

这个命令将返回 Oracle 数据库的监听端口号。

方式 3:使用 lsnrctl

lsnrctl 是 Oracle 数据库的一个命令行工具,它可以用于管理 Oracle 数据库的监听器。要查询 Oracle 数据库的监听端口号,可以使用以下命令:

lsnrctl status

这个命令将返回数据库监听器的状态,包括端口号等信息。

总结

本文介绍了三种查询 Oracle 端口号的方式,分别是使用 SQL*Plus、使用 Oracle Enterprise Manager 和使用 lsnrctl。希望这篇文章可以帮助您查询 Oracle 数据库的端口号。

免责声明:本文来自互联网,本站所有信息(包括但不限于文字、视频、音频、数据及图表),不保证该信息的准确性、真实性、完整性、有效性、及时性、原创性等,版权归属于原作者,如无意侵犯媒体或个人知识产权,请来电或致函告之,本站将在第一时间处理。猿码集站发布此文目的在于促进信息交流,此文观点与本站立场无关,不承担任何责任。

数据库标签